Leaders Meet on Future of Nonprofit Services in Southern Connecticut

Business and nonprofit executives from across Southern Connecticut came together to discuss how to collectively address pressing local issues at an event convened by Bank of America. Renowned national community development expert Joe McNeely discussed models for successful regional leadership collaboration. The panel pictured above discussed local plans and implementation strategies designed to improve collective impact through a shared vision, collaborative leadership and collective action. Pictured from left to right: Joe McNeely, executive director, Central Baltimore Partnership and national community development expert; Merle Berke Schlessel, president and CEO, United Way of Coastal Fairfield County; Jennifer Heath, executive vice president, United Way of Greater New Haven; Juanita James, president and CEO, Fairfield County Community Foundation; and Chris Bruhl, president and CEO, The Business Council of Fairfield County.
